
Dr. David E. Paquette DDS, MS, MSD
Dr. David Paquette received his DDS in 1979 and his MS in Pediatric Dentistry in 1983 from the UNC School of Dentistry. His Master's thesis in pediatric dentistry won the AAPD research award. He obtained his specialty certificate in orthodontics and MSD in orthodontics in January 1990 from St Louis Univ. His Master's thesis in orthodontics won the Milo Hellman award in 1991. Dr. Paquette has written and published multiple articles for scientific journals and has authored two textbook chapters. He retired from private practice in 2021 and currently holds the position of Lead Clinical Advisor at Henry Schein Orthodontics.
